In the jewelry export business, maximizing profitability is a critical goal for suppliers. With rising competition and fluctuating market conditions, it’s essential to adopt best practices that can help enhance your bottom line. This article outlines strategies that B2B jewelers can implement to optimize profitability.
Begin by analyzing your cost structures. Break down expenses related to production, shipping, and tariffs. Understanding your costs helps you price your products effectively while maintaining profitability.
Establishing strong relationships with raw material suppliers can lead to better pricing and quality assurance. Negotiate favorable terms that enable you to lower production costs, ultimately increasing profitability.
Investing in effective marketing strategies is crucial for attracting more business. Use targeted online advertising, social media marketing, and email campaigns to reach potential clients. Increasing your visibility can lead to higher sales volumes.
Diversifying your product offerings can also contribute to profitability. Consider expanding into different styles, materials, and price points to attract a broader range of customers. Experimenting with new designs can also keep your brand fresh and relevant.
Maximizing profitability in jewelry export requires a multifaceted approach. By understanding your costs, building strong supplier relationships, and implementing effective marketing strategies, B2B suppliers can enhance their profitability and thrive in the competitive jewelry market.
